VOICES OF OUR NATIONS ARTS FOUNDATION INC, founded in 2016, is a small nonprofit in the Arts, Culture & Humanities sector that reported $255K in total revenue in fiscal year 2023. Revenue surged 53% from the prior year, signaling strong growth momentum. The organization ran a surplus of $60K, a strong 23% operating margin.

Mission

THE MISSION OF VOICES OF OUR NATIONS ARTS FOUNDATION (VONA) IS TO DEVELOP EMERGING WRITERS OF COLOR THROUGH PROGRAMS AND WORKSHOPS TAUGHT BY ESTABLISHED WRITERS OF COLOR. VONA'S VALUES ARE A COMMITMENT TO ARTISTIC EXCELLENCE, SOCIAL JUSTICE, AND EMPOWERING THE COMUNITY OF WRITERS OF COLOR.
